Hi, this actual version (beta), contains 41 Ai generated images + all the faces. Commissioning that would cost 60 to 90 $ each (depending on difficulty, details, full body/half body, skills). So, the current version 0.0.1 ipotetically will cost 2400 $ to do all with real art (at 60$ each and without faces). the initial cost usually is more high because you need to create all the "backbone art" (eg. all the bodyscan images). for each update I estimated 10-12 images so 600 $ each new version. Honestly right now it's really not affordable and I don't think this will be more than an hobby for me (at least right now)

I'll give you some information before explain: the main project (HelenQ) is online since Oct 2021 (more or less 38 months), it gained until now nearly 1200$, so approximately 30 $/month. I ask to the artist for 2 commissions/year (400/500$ each). I'm paying the remaining obviosly.
For me that's only an hobby and I'm not earning from that- and that's ok for me, it's a pleasant hobby to create something from nothing. Having said that, I can afford only two commissions/year from an artist so the main project it's slow, and I know it.
But if I want to advance or try something different I'm a bit stuck, because without CG a game is only a bunch of text and some sound.
I wanted to try a different type of game (Helen is a classic fantasy/adventure RPG, while Ark47 is a RPG shooter, with a lot spent on the backbone of the gameplay, so, totally different) with different dynamics. I can't afford a full new commission only to try something new for my pleasure (only for the menu part it'll be 10 images, nearly 800$)...so...the options were two: AI generated CG or handmade by me (my current drawing skill is close to "stickman style" by the way).
I opted for the less atrocious way, AI, and it's clearly stated.
